393.115 Carolina Leaf Tobacco Company/3: Telegram

The Secretary of State to the Consul General at Shanghai (Lochhart)

414. Your 917, June 28, 2 p.m.1 Please transmit the following to Tokyo, together with any addition[al] information you may have obtained since sending your 872, June 20, 6 p.m.:

“224. June 30, noon. Your 418, June 28, 3 p.m.,1 in regard to the Carolina Leaf Tobacco Company case. The Department desires that you bring this case to the attention of the Foreign Office in such manner as you may consider most likely to prove effective. The Department suggests that you point out the manifest lack of any logical basis for the position taken by the Japanese Consul General in his reply to our Consul General’s representations, and request that steps be taken by the competent authorities as soon as possible to effect a return of the tobacco to the American company or to compensate the company in full for the loss thereof.”

Hull
